It is important to thoroughly inspect the tractor for any signs of wear and tear, such as rust, leaks, or mechanical issues Checking the maintenance records can also give you valuable information about the tractor’s history and how well it has been cared for.
Additionally, it is a good idea to test drive the tractor if possible to get a feel for how it handles and performs Pay attention to how the engine runs, how smoothly the transmission shifts, and how the hydraulic system operates If any red flags arise during the inspection or test drive, it may be best to look for another tractor to avoid potential headaches down the road.
